Selecting the suitable material for a designated application is a crucial step in the development process. The performance of a product or structure significantly depends on the attributes of the materials used. Engineers must carefully consider factors such as strength, durability, weight, and corrosion resistance, coupled with environmental conditions when making their determination.

A comprehensive range of materials is available, each with its own distinctive set of advantages. Metals, such as steel, aluminum, and titanium, are known for their robustness. Plastics offer reduced weight and adaptability. Composites combine the properties of different materials to achieve enhanced performance.

The selection of the most fitting material typically involves a compromise between cost, performance, and manufacturability needs.
